S'more is a sweet that is popular in the United States, with roasted marshmallows and chocolate sandwiched between graham crackers. Alfort with chocolate and biscuits is perfect for making s'mores.

The ingredients are alfort and marshmallow with your favorite flavors. This time, we prepared "Mini Chocolate" and "Mini Chocolate Vanilla White".

And what I use is a toaster. that's all!

Materials are only alfort and marshmallow

Bake the marshmallows in a toaster until the surface is browned. The standard baking time is 1,000 W for 1 and a half to 2 minutes. Please adjust according to the wattage.

It's OK if you get dark

While the marshmallows are hot, sandwich them with the chocolate side of Alfort inside and you're done! The heat of the freshly baked marshmallows melts the chocolate slightly, and it looks delicious as it gently blends into the creamy marshmallows.

Even in vanilla white Alfort

Especially delicious was the vanilla white Alfort, which was made by layering cocoa biscuits and white chocolate with vanilla seeds. The sweetness of melting marshmallows and the gorgeous scent of vanilla seeds go perfectly together! The bitterness of cocoa biscuits tightens this sweet and sweet combination.
